About Matmos

Matmos matters for their radical approach to sound and the way they challenge conventional notions of what constitutes music.
By intertwining field recordings, samples, and everyday objects into their compositions, they invite listeners to reconsider the boundaries of auditory experience.

This engagement with the physical world not only expands the sonic landscape but also fosters a deeper connection between art and life, positioning them as vital figures in the electronic music scene. Their process often involves meticulous experimentation and a playful curiosity that blurs the line between artistic creation and scientific exploration. By utilizing unconventional materials—from surgical instruments to kitchen utensils—they create a unique sonic palette that demands attention and provokes thought. This commitment to innovation encourages audiences to engage with sound on a more intimate level, transforming mundane moments into immersive auditory experiences. Lyrically, Matmos tends to sidestep traditional song structures in favor of thematic explorations rooted in cultural commentary or personal narrative. Their work often embodies a blend of irony and sincerity, employing a storytelling approach that invites listeners to interpret the sounds through their own lens. The result is an evocative tapestry that resonates on multiple levels, encouraging reflection while remaining deeply engaging.
